More Companies Are Promising Cloud Seeding Can Make Rain
States are spending millions of dollars on cloud-seeding technology, backed by new data on its effectiveness — and driven by desperation for water.
Cloud seeding, a technique used to enhance precipitation from clouds, has been gaining traction as a potential solution to drought and water scarcity issues. Several states in the US are investing millions of dollars in cloud-seeding technology, citing new data that suggests its effectiveness. While the idea of inducing rain through cloud seeding has been around for decades, recent advancements in technology and data analysis have renewed interest in its potential.
The push for cloud seeding is largely driven by desperation for water, as many regions face severe droughts and dwindling water resources. As climate change continues to impact weather patterns, states are looking for innovative solutions to mitigate its effects. Cloud seeding is seen as a way to supplement natural precipitation, and its proponents argue that it can provide a much-needed boost to water supplies. However, the technology is not without controversy, and its effectiveness is still a topic of debate among scientists.
